Umbrellabird logo #21000 The umbrellabirds are birds in the genus Cephalopterus found in rainforests of Central and South America. With a total length of 35–50 cm (14–20 in), they are among the largest members of the cotinga family, and the male Amazonian umbrellabird is the largest passerine in South America.
